II.1.5) Short description of the contract or purchase(s): The support and
maintenance arrangements for the C3i Videowall and Digital Video Recording
System (DVRS) systems have now come to an end and need to be re-tendered
to sustain continuity of service. It is proposed that this contract will
cover the upgrade of the existing hardware to cater for the London 2012
Olympic additional requirements, and the support of this existing
equipment. Other currently unsupported Audio/Video (A/V) equipment will
also be included in this single overarching arrangement. A framework
agreement with a single supplier for a maximum spend limit of 7 000 000
GBP will be set up to meet these, and other, future requirements.

IV.1.1) Type of procedure: Accelerated restricted.
Justification for the choice of accelerated procedure: The Accelerated
Restricted procedure will be utilised as per the EC press release of
19.12.2009 - http://europa.eu/rapid/pressReleasesAction.do?reference=IP/08/
2040&format=H. OGC indicates in its Information Note 1/09 of 14.1.2009
that the ‘relaxation should apply to any above threshold procurement, be
it works, services or supplies, for which early execution would be of
benefit to industry. Authorities… [taking] into account the market’s
ability to respond and meet the reduced timescales. [We] advise that any
authority considering whether the accelerated timescale is appropriate
should first determine whether the procurement in question would meet the
fundamental aim of boosting the economy through rapid execution of the
contract. Authorities should state this in the justification field in the
OJEU notice.’ This procedure will encourage a number of potential
suppliers to respond, therefore sufficient competition shall still be
stimulated even with the reduced timescales. Also, as the requirement can
be paid for, in the main, in this current financial year, the economy
could be boosted from a rapid competition.There is therefore no impediment
to using the proposed route to market.
